The Science Behind SyntecBiofuel's Disruption
At the heart of SyntecBiofuel's cost revolution is its proprietary enzyme blend, XyloZyme-9. This novel cocktail of bioengineered enzymes accelerates the breakdown of tough lignocellulosic biomass-corn stover, rice husks, switchgrass, even fast-growing algae-into fermentable sugars. Unlike traditional enzymes, which can take up to 72 hours to fully process a feedstock, XyloZyme-9 completes the job in as little as 24 hours.
"Our goal is parity with petroleum by 2026," explains Dr. Kavita Rao, SyntecBiofuel's CTO. "By engineering enzymes that are both faster and more tolerant of impurities, we eliminate costly pretreatment steps and cut energy consumption in half."

Feedstock flexibility is another major win. While many first-generation biofuel facilities rely on food crops, SyntecBiofuel's process is optimized for non-food, waste-derived biomass, sidestepping the "food vs. fuel" debate and supporting circular agriculture. The ability to process diverse, locally-sourced feedstocks also insulates producers from commodity price swings.

Challenges, Partnerships, and the Road Ahead
No innovation comes without hurdles. Feedstock logistics remain a challenge-gathering and transporting bulky agricultural waste requires tight coordination with growers and haulers. Policy uncertainty around subsidies and renewable fuel credits is another concern, especially in the U.S. and parts of Asia.
SyntecBiofuel is addressing these challenges through strategic partnerships. A collaboration with the USDA is piloting mobile preprocessing units, reducing transport costs and spoilage. Discussions with EU policymakers are underway to ensure alignment with evolving renewable energy directives.
